Could the U.S. go it alone?

22 hours ago ago from Environmental Economics

China and the U.S. are apparently in a staring contest in Copenhagen over monitoring and enforcement of any agreement for CO2 reductions. China is refusing to allow international monitoring as a matter of principle: He Yafei*, the Chinese vice foreign minister, said China’s laws would guarantee compliance. “This is a matter of principle,” even if it scuttles the talks, he said in an interview with The Financial Times .
